But this > > comes > > in contrast with 2 things: > >=20 > > 1) The BMP58x sensor does not have a compensation function so the value= from > > the > > sensor is a pressure value just in different unit from the one reported= by > > IIO. > > And the sensor is able to report in between 30-125kPa according to the > > datasheet which are both positive values so it makes more sense to be a= n > > unsigned value. > >=20 > > 2) According to the BMP5 sensor API [1] provided by Bosch, the pressure= is > > declared as an unsigned value. > >=20 > > So, what should we trust? > >=20 > > [1]: > > https://github.com/boschsensortec/BMP5_SensorAPI/blob/master/bmp5_defs.= h#L895 >=20 > The pressure sensor reading cannot be negative, as the pressure range of = the > sensor > is 300 - 1250 hPa,so this change does not need to be applied for > bmp580_read_press(). > Also, the overflow issue does not happen with the pressure reading since = the > value > read back from the device is scaled up only by 2^6 for pressure vs 2^16 f= or > temperature, > so multiplying by 1000 even for the maximum value would still fit in a 32= -bit > signed > integer. Temperature ranges above ~32.767C, however, will overflow a 32-b= it > signed > integer when multiplied by 2^16 * 1000 which is why this change is necess= ary > only for > temperature readings. >=20 > Hope this helps clarify. >=20 > Best, > Adam Crystal clear.
